Natural Remedies for Dog Skin Allergies and Itching

Dealing with a good boy suffering from skin allergies? You're not alone! Many dogs experience itchy, uncomfortable skin due to food sensitivities. While it's essential to consult your veterinarian for a proper diagnosis and treatment plan, you can explore several holistic approaches to help soothe your dog's discomfort.

  • Oatmeal suds are a classic remedy known to calm irritated skin. Pulse rolled oats into a fine powder and mix it into your dog's bathwater for a soothing experience.
  • Apple cider vinegar diluted in water can help restore the skin's acidity. Add a cup of ACV to a spray bottle filled with water and apply it to your dog's affected areas.
